Q: Is 35,107,067 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 35,107,067 is a composite number.

Why is 35,107,067 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 35,107,067 can be evenly divided by 1 1,433 24,499 and 35,107,067, with no remainder.

Since 35,107,067 cannot be divided by just 1 and 35,107,067, it is a composite number.
